Output 435206faca1c6afb7589d1cb5a1028c26a98497b29cf4a1900073104eebe5131:1

value
65672824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 813c8ba957341b126d313f783cb8e48b2e2e7967 OP_EQUAL
address
3DUMd4w7qGP2daKGdE9PjGvhMU5sCRoXEn
transaction
435206faca1c6afb7589d1cb5a1028c26a98497b29cf4a1900073104eebe5131
spent
true